After a few google searches I was amazed to find out that there are plans for a big earthquake drill here in the Midwest. Somehow though The Department of Homeland Security has done an excellent job of keeping the event quiet.
So, I found out about The Great American Shakeout which is scheduled for April 28 at 10:15 a.m. If you go to the site and sign up and agree to participate DHS will provide you with additional resources. The State of Illinois has on-line resources for the event as well.
